Comic Description
Final issue of the series. The story title 'The Demise and Fall of the Avengers West Coast' depicts Captain America officially disbanding the West Coast team following the events of Bloodties. This leads directly into the formation of a new team in Force Works #1.

Notable Features
Final issue of the Avengers West Coast series. Features Captain America, Iron Man, U.S. Agent, Spider-Woman, and Vision. Direct Edition with no barcode artwork (hidden by sticker).
